0

我想知道是否有办法配置 JMeter,以便它每秒向我的网络服务发送 X 请求。
目的只是看看我的服务发生了什么。

我正在使用 JMeter 插件,jp@gc - Ultimate Thread Group但是jp@gc - Throughput Shaping Timer我似乎遗漏了一些东西,因为我从未在 JMeter 上看到我每秒发送 X 请求。

我设置了jp@gc - Throughput Shaping Timer5 个请求/秒,如下所示:

Start RPS : 5
End RPS : 5
Duration : 30 second

然后我jp@gc - Ultimate Thread Group仍然设置为 5 请求/秒,如下所示:

Start Thread Count : 175
Initial Delay : 0 second
Start up Time : 0 second
Hold load for : 40 second
Shutdown time : 0 second

我做错了吗?有没有更简单的方法?

4

1 回答 1

2

尝试使用常规线程组而不是 Ultimate 线程组。

看 :

另请阅读:

我需要多少线程来生成所需的 RPS?线程池大小可以像 RPS * / 1000 一样计算。所需的速率越高,您需要的线程就越多。响应时间越长,您需要的线程就越多。例如,如果您的服务响应时间可能为 2.5 秒,目标 rps 为 1230,则您必须拥有 1230 * 2500 / 1000 = 3075 个线程。

于 2013-05-17T19:34:02.037 回答